Lucknow: The Uttar Pradesh government has carried out a minor administrative reshuffle involving two Indian Administrative Service (IAS) officers, assigning fresh responsibilities to one officer while placing another on the awaiting posting list.

According to an official order issued by the state government, 2017 batch IAS officer Manikandan A., who was serving as the Vice-Chairman of the Bareilly Development Authority (BDA) and also holding the charge of Divisional Food Controller, Bareilly, has been relieved from his current responsibilities and placed on the awaiting posting list.

In a corresponding move, 2017 batch IAS officer Saumya Pandey, who was serving as Additional Labour Commissioner, has been appointed as the new Vice-Chairperson of the Bareilly Development Authority. She has also been entrusted with the additional charge of Divisional Food Controller, Bareilly.

Saumya Pandey Gets Dual Responsibility

With the latest transfer order, Saumya Pandey will now be responsible for overseeing two important administrative assignments in Bareilly.

As Vice-Chairperson of the Bareilly Development Authority, she will be tasked with supervising urban planning, infrastructure development, housing projects, and implementation of development schemes within the authority’s jurisdiction.

In addition, her appointment as Divisional Food Controller will place her in charge of matters related to the public distribution system, food supply management, and implementation of food security-related schemes in the division.
